Overall Meaning

The lyrics of "Over You" by Sing It Loud communicate a sense of longing, desperation, and heartbreak. The singer is in love with someone who has left them, and they cannot move on or get over the person. They are begging for help to breathe because being without this person makes it feel like they cannot breathe on their own. The desperation of the singer is highlighted in the line "Tell me anything, please just anything, kill me with the words that oh so gently make me feel at home." The singer wants any kind of interaction with the person they love, even if it hurts them in the long run.


The theme of yesterday is something we will not forget, but we will never get the chance to be okay, suggests that the singer remembers a happier time with their loved one, but now that they have gone, things can never be the same again. It is a heartbreaking realization that the singer is coming to, as they struggle to move on from the past, but cannot.


Overall, "Over You" is a powerful expression of the pain of losing someone you love, and the struggle to move on when you are still deeply in love with that person.
